Output ee1bdf706500a7dc33e82fd00558acb8863e8364dcfc092257ff5329a7fcc65a:2

value
634662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82950e8350bf5876413415a4adef94d7dbb666b8 OP_EQUAL
address
3DbUL83G4LNCxpCnBwEH6tqK7uLkxZRUjA
transaction
ee1bdf706500a7dc33e82fd00558acb8863e8364dcfc092257ff5329a7fcc65a
confirmations
357100
spent
true